The Industrial RS-232/422/485 to Fiber Optic Converter provides a robust solution for extending serial communication beyond the limitations of copper cabling. By converting electrical signals to optical format, this device enables data transmission over distances up to several kilometers while completely eliminating electromagnetic interference, ground loops, and voltage surges that plague traditional serial connections. Supporting all common serial protocols with automatic baud rate detection from 300 to 115200 BPS, the converter ensures compatibility with virtually any serial device without requiring manual configuration. The rugged construction and industrial temperature rating from -25°C to +75°C guarantee reliable performance in harsh environments where temperature fluctuations and electrical noise would compromise standard communication equipment.
This converter serves critical roles across multiple industries where data integrity and long-distance communication are essential. In manufacturing and industrial automation, it connects programmable logic controllers, CNC machines, and sensors across large facilities without signal degradation. The energy sector utilizes these converters in power substations, solar farms, and wind turbines to transmit operational data while resisting lightning-induced surges and electrical interference. Transportation networks deploy them for signaling systems and station communications, while water treatment plants rely on them for SCADA connections between remote pumps and centralized control centers. The built-in ESD protection and wide voltage input range make these converters particularly valuable in environments with unstable power sources or high electrical noise levels.

Key Features:
- Automatic baud rate switching from 300 to 115200 BPS for universal device compatibility
- Comprehensive ESD protection for all RS-232/422/485 data lines and interfaces
- Wide power input range from +10 to +30 VDC accommodating various power sources
- Industrial operating temperature range from -25°C to +75°C for harsh environments
- DIN-rail mounting design for easy integration into standard control panels
